Map
Map用于保存具有映射关系的数据
key和value对应,单向的一对一关系
key在一起组成了一个Set集合(key不可以重复,Map.keySet()返回这个集合)
大部分和Set集合是一样的
Properties类是Hashtable类的子类。其对象用于处理属性文件(windows下是ini文件)
WeakHashMap实现类,只保持key对实际对象的弱引用...
分类:
编程语言 时间:
2016-05-12 18:46:31
阅读次数:
203
Map是java中的接口,Map.Entry是Map的一个内部接口。java.util.Map.Entry接口主要就是在遍历map的时候用到。 Map提供了一些常用方法,如keySet()、entrySet()等方法,keySet()方法返回值是Map中key值的集合;entrySet()的返回值也 ...
分类:
其他好文 时间:
2016-05-11 16:32:38
阅读次数:
176
这是今天在工作中遇到的一个问题,叫来了我的师傅,分分钟解决掉了! 学到了!放到这,以后用! @SuppressWarnings("unchecked")Set<String> keySet = request.getParameterMap().keySet(); 这段代码中的set泛型,必须知道是 ...
分类:
其他好文 时间:
2016-05-04 19:07:38
阅读次数:
200
/*Map集合的两种 取出方式 * 1、keySet() * 2、entrySet() * */ //定义一个学生类 重写了equals、hashcode三个方法,实现了comparable接口并覆盖comparato方法 package 集合;public class Student implem ...
分类:
其他好文 时间:
2016-05-03 00:17:37
阅读次数:
257
Map 键映射到值的对象。一个映射不能包含重复的键;每个键最多只能映射到一个值。
某些映射实现可明确保证其顺序,如 TreeMap 类;另一些映射实现则不保证顺序,如 HashMap 类。
Map中元素,可以将key序列、value序列单独抽取出来。
使用keySet()抽取key序列,将map中的所有keys生成一个Set。
使用values()抽取value序...
分类:
其他好文 时间:
2016-04-22 19:23:24
阅读次数:
140
package cn.itcast.map; import java.util.HashMap;import java.util.Iterator;import java.util.Map;import java.util.Set; public class MapKeySetTest { /**
分类:
其他好文 时间:
2016-03-11 22:14:31
阅读次数:
196
/***json转MAp对象*@paramjsonStr*@return*/publicstaticMap<String,Object>parseJSON2Map(StringjsonStr){Map<String,Object>map=newHashMap<String,Object>();//最外层解析JSONObjectjson=JSONObject.fromObject(jsonStr);for(Objectk:json.keySet()){Obje..
分类:
Web程序 时间:
2016-03-11 19:05:48
阅读次数:
362
今天使用迭代处理Map中的垃圾数据时,报错:java.util.ConcurrentModificationException;--HashMaprmTypemapfor(Stringkey:rmTypemap.keySet()){if("0".equals(firstCodeMap.get(key))){ rmTypemap.remove(key);}}当rmTypemapremove此时迭代的对象发生改变,Iterator(Objectele..
分类:
其他好文 时间:
2016-03-11 06:44:00
阅读次数:
374
Map parametersmap=invocation.getInvocationContext().getParameters();//获取请求参数 Set parametersset=parametersmap.keySet(); for(String key:parameter...
分类:
编程语言 时间:
2016-01-13 19:26:09
阅读次数:
133
转自:http://blog.csdn.net/wzb56/article/details/7864911方法分为两类:一类是基于map的Entry;map.entrySet();一类是基于map的key;map.keySet()而每一类都有两种遍历方式:a.利用迭代器 iterator;b.利用f...
分类:
编程语言 时间:
2015-12-25 22:19:08
阅读次数:
236